To play poker online, you need to select a reputable gaming website that offers multiple games and secure payment methods. You should also look for a site that has good reviews and customer support. Then, you need to sign up for a user account by providing your name, address, phone number and email address. You can then deposit funds with a variety of methods such as credit cards, e-wallets and even cryptocurrency.

Most reputable poker sites offer free play tables that let you practice without risking your hard earned money. This is a great way to hone your skills and learn the rules of each game before playing for real. You can also watch and study other players to improve your own game. Lastly, you should always play within your bankroll to avoid making bad decisions that could cost you in the long run.

One of the most important aspects of poker is knowing how to read your opponents. This is especially important when playing online. Since you cannot see your opponents physically, sizing up their tendencies is crucial. You can do this by watching how they act and paying attention to their betting patterns. You can also use the information you gather to make better calls and maximize your winnings.

You can also increase your chances of winning by learning how to bluff effectively. When bluffing, be sure to vary your bet sizes so that it is harder for your opponents to call you. Also, don’t be afraid to make big raises when you have a strong hand, as this will scare off some of your opponents.
